Saint James is located in Missouri. Saint James, Missouri has a population of 8,867. Saint James is more family-centric than the surrounding county with 32.1%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 29.07%.
The median household income in Saint James, Missouri is $53,311. The median household income for the surrounding county is $48,124 compared to the national median of $69,021. The median age of people living in Saint James is 39 years.
The average high temperature in July is 88.4 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 20.5 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 46.2 inches per year, with 11.6 inches of snow per year.
